Rebecca Pike makes a videocall with H3G in Italy, and is impressed:
But the feature that Hutchison hopes will draw the most people in is the video call.
Having now experienced it myself, I think they could be right.
It's one thing to be able to get more information on your phone. But speaking to someone at the same time as seeing the expression on their face, as well as being able to see their surroundings, is a different experience altogether.
I felt rather emotional.

NSC Declares a New Pricing Model for Speech Recognition, says Speechtek on 1 April: selling ASR boards instead of ASR channels. Interesting, but we still prefer flat-rate or per-minute pricing to either per-channel/resource or per-board pricing as it's simpler.
